5204403f3e fvMeshSubset: Added new constraint patch type 'internal' into which exposed internal faces are added
This new constraint type is preferable to the 'empty' type used previously as it
support patch field values for post-processing and other purposes.

The internalFvPatchField operates as a 'zeroGradient' type so that the adjacent
cell values are displayed on the faces exposed by the sub-setting.

The internalFvsPatchField operates as a 'calculated' type so that the internal
face values are displayed on the faces exposed by the sub-setting.

The immediate benefit of this change can be seen when using 'subsetMesh' without
the '-noFields' option to create and write a sub-set of an 'fvMesh' with field
values, now the face values of the 'exposed' internal faces can be visualised.

e872c54992 calculatedFvPatchField: Changed fixesValue to return false
While calculatedFvPatchField would be considered as a BC which fixes the value
during solution it cannot be used for that purpose and under all other
conditions it does not fix the boundary value as the '=' operator changes the
value.  However calculatedFvPatchField is used for the reference phase in
multiphase systems and if it is considered to fix the boundary value it interferes
with the operation of the MULES limiter and hence it is far preferable if it
does not fix the value.

de66b1be68 MomentumTransportModels: Update of the TurbulenceModels library for all flow types
providing the shear-stress term in the momentum equation for incompressible and
compressible Newtonian, non-Newtonian and visco-elastic laminar flow as well as
Reynolds averaged and large-eddy simulation of turbulent flow.

The general deviatoric shear-stress term provided by the MomentumTransportModels
library is named divDevTau for compressible flow and divDevSigma (sigma =
tau/rho) for incompressible flow, the spherical part of the shear-stress is
assumed to be either included in the pressure or handled separately.  The
corresponding stress function sigma is also provided which in the case of
Reynolds stress closure returns the effective Reynolds stress (including the
laminar contribution) or for other Reynolds averaged or large-eddy turbulence
closures returns the modelled Reynolds stress or sub-grid stress respectively.
For visco-elastic flow the sigma function returns the effective total stress
including the visco-elastic and Newtonian contributions.

For thermal flow the heat-flux generated by thermal diffusion is now handled by
the separate ThermophysicalTransportModels library allowing independent run-time
selection of the heat-flux model.

During the development of the MomentumTransportModels library significant effort
has been put into rationalising the components and supporting libraries,
removing redundant code, updating names to provide a more logical, consistent
and extensible interface and aid further development and maintenance.  All
solvers and tutorials have been updated correspondingly and backward
compatibility of the input dictionaries provided.

6c887be284 Added entrainmentPressure and prghEntrainmentPressure conditions
These provide pressure boundary conditions suitable for use on
boundaries where the flow may reverse or on which the inlet or outlet
state is not known or well defined. The condition takes the following
form:

    p = p0 + 0.5*Un*mag(Un)

In the case of exactly normal inlet velocity, this condition sets the
same pressure as the totalPressure condition. The pressure that is set
increases with increasing outlet velocity and decreases with increasing
inlet velocity. This makes it self-limiting and extremely stable in a
number of configurations which were not easily simulated previously. The
condition also does varies smoothly as the flux reverses, which also
aids stability.

The controls of this boundary condition are exactly the same as for the
totalPressure condition. Note, however, that "p0" is not necessarily the
total pressure any more. It is, in general, a reference pressure.

An example usage is as follows:

    sides
    {
        type    entrainmentPressure;
        p0      100;
    }

03207b1538 Coupled patch transformations: Removed the hideous and unphysical non-uniform transformation support
The implementation of the optional non-uniform transformations in coupled
patches was based on transform property lists which could be either length 0 for
no transformation, 1 for uniform transformation or n-faces for non-uniform
transformation.  This complexity was maintenance nightmare but kept to support
the hack in the original film implementation to partially work around the
conservation error.  Now that film has been re-implemented in fully mass
conservative form this unphysical non-uniform transformation support is no
longer needed and the coupled patch transformations have been completely
refactored to be simpler and more rational with single values for the
transformation properties and boolians to indicate which transformations are
needed.

0ad918f659 surfaceFilmModels: Rewritten in mass conservative form
All of the film transport equations are now formulated with respect to the film
volume fraction in the region cell layer rather than the film thickness which
ensures mass conservation of the film even as it flows over curved surfaces and
around corners.  (In the previous formulation the conservation error could be as
large as 15% for a film flowing around a corner.)

The film Courant number is now formulated in terms of the film cell volumetric
flux which avoids the stabilised division by the film thickness and provides a
more reliable estimate for time-step evaluation.  As a consequence the film
solution is substantially more robust even though the time-step is now
significantly higher.  For film flow dominated problem the simulations now runs
10-30x faster.

The inconsistent extended PISO controls have been replaced by the standard
PIMPLE control system used in all other flow solvers, providing consistent
input, a flexible structure and easier maintenance.

The momentum corrector has been re-formulated to be consistent with the momentum
predictor so the optional PIMPLE outer-corrector loop converges which it did not
previously.

nonuniformTransformCyclic patches and corresponding fields are no longer needed
and have been removed which paves the way for a future rationalisation of the
handling of cyclic transformations in OpenFOAM to improve robustness, usability
and maintainability.

Film sources have been simplified to avoid the need for fictitious boundary
conditions, in particular mappedFixedPushedInternalValueFvPatchField which has
been removed.

Film variables previously appended with an "f" for "film" rather than "face"
have been renamed without the unnecessary and confusing "f" as they are
localised to the film region and hence already directly associated with it.

All film tutorials have been updated to test and demonstrate the developments
and improvements listed above.
